as a follow up.

Just looked at the mods and it seems they are RNC packed FLT4s. You can depack those to standard mods with RNC propack from: http://www.amiga-stuff.com/crunchers-download.html

For Amiga:

Code: Select all

ppami u d pr/*.*
For DOS/Windows/DOSBOX:

Code: Select all

ppibm u d pr/*.*

or... head over to http://www.exotica.org.uk/wiki/Puggsy ;-)

After decrunching (or downloading) you can play those file with any of your trusted modplayers.
